Step 3: The Card Crusade (Where Things Get Interesting)
Now, here's the tricky part. Unlike its Android counterpart, iPhone's Google Pay doesn't let you directly add credit cards for contactless payments. Instead, you'll have to use a little...workaround. But hey, that's what makes life interesting, right?
Here are your two options, both equally exciting (and slightly confusing):

Option A: The Chrome Connection
- Open the Chrome browser on your iPhone. Yes, Chrome, the one you only use for incognito tabs (we don't judge).
- Tap the three dots in the bottom right corner and select "Settings."
- Scroll down and tap "Payment methods."
- Tap "Add payment method" and enter your credit card details.
- Now, the magic happens! When you open Google Pay, your newly added card should be waiting for you, ready to conquer the contactless world.
Option B: The Wallet Workaround

- Open the Google Wallet app (yes, you need that too).
- Tap the plus sign in the bottom right corner and select "Payment card."
- Enter your credit card details and follow the on-screen instructions.
- Once added, you can use this card for online purchases within Google products and services. Not quite contactless, but hey, baby steps!
Step 4: The Verification Tango (Don't Be Shy!)
No self-respecting app would let you add a credit card without a little verification dance. Google might send you a text message or call you to confirm your identity. Just follow the instructions, and soon you'll be waving your phone at terminals like a pro (or at least pretending to be one).
